So I've been playing with some macros and was wondering if you could change the color on this macro? The part that is purple? &{template:default} {{name=Magic Weapon}}{{To Hit: [[d20+12]] vs AC}} {{Damage: [[1d10+6]] (Crit: [[16]])}} {{Adjacent allies receive +[[1]] to hit and +[[3]] to damage until the end of next turn.}} If we could have Green, Red, and Black that would be wonderful. P.s. if its possible without API?
1426901268

Edited 1426901537
You can't actually. The default template is fairly barebones compared to those that can be defined in an actual character sheet. That looks like D&D 4e? That sheet hasn't been updated for templates yet. You could use your own custom one, but that requires Mentor level support and a decent understanding of CSS and HTML If you don't actually use a sheet at all, you can set your campaign to use 5e and use their templates while ignoring the sheet.
